Record Keeping and Service Life Tracking

topic
Structural firefighting clothing service life tracking maintains individual garment records including manufacture date, initial issue date, inspection results and dates, repairs performed, contamination events, thermal exposures, and laundering cycle count, with records enabling enforcement of maximum 10-year service life from manufacture date per NFPA 1851 and providing the documentation base for identifying service conditions associated with accelerated degradation requiring earlier retirement.

Role

Provides the administrative framework for systematic service life management that prevents clothing from remaining in service beyond its safe useful life, with individual garment records being the evidence base for retirement decisions and for analysing fleet performance data that identifies systematic degradation patterns from specific service conditions, apparatus mounting configurations, or cleaning practices that can be addressed through operational changes to extend useful clothing service life.
